J. R. Ward.

She is one my favorite authors. Her series include Black Dagger Brotherhood, Black Dagger Legacy, Fallen Angels, The Bourbon Kings and her new series Firefighters. I have read them all but Firefighters because the new book just came out Oct 2.

She had a different take on vampires, which is refreshing to be honest. The plots are strong and there is the right amount of S*x. She also doesn't stick to just female/male stories. There is a bisexual character and then two gay couples. If you are on goodreads, here is the link to her goodreads author profile.
